This single-family home is located at 13030 Sunrose Ln, Houston, TX. 13030 Sunrose Ln is in the Central Southwest neighborhood in Houston, TX and in ZIP code 77045. This property has 3 bedrooms, 1 bathroom and approximately 1,967 sqft of floor space. This property has a lot size of 0.72 acres and was built in 1938.
This property is off market, which means it's not currently listed for sale or rent on Trulia. This may be different from what's available on other websites or public sources.

What Locals Say about Central Southwest

At least 232 Trulia users voted on each feature.
  • 84 % Say yards are well-kept

  • 79 % Say car is needed

  • 73 % Say there are sidewalks

  • 68 % Say parking is easy

  • 65 % Say it's dog friendly

  • 62 % Say there's holiday spirit

  • 62 % Say kids play outside

  • 60 % Say it's quiet

  • 55 % Say they plan to stay for at least 5 years

  • 54 % Say streets are well-lit

  • 45 % Say neighbors are friendly

  • 39 % Say people would walk alone at night

  • 38 % Say it's walkable to grocery stores

  • 30 % Say there's wildlife

  • 21 % Say there are community events

  • 20 % Say it's walkable to restaurants
